ROGER BALLEN
Born in New York City, Roger Ballen lives and has worked in Johannesburg for thirty years. Using the camera as a means of self-expression, he photographed civil rights activists and Vietnam War protesters of the 1960s. He obtained a Bachelor’s degree in Psychology at the University of California - Berkeley. Roger Ballen's work is included in the Museum of Modern Art and Victoria and Albert Museum. Roger Ballen has had exhibitions at the National Library of Australia and University of Auckland, New Zealand.
